Place: Ksheera Ramalingeswara Swamy Temple

Ksheera Ramalingeswara Swamy Temple

The Ksheera Ramalingeswara Swamy Temple, located in Palakollu, is one of the most famous temples in West Godavari. Why visit this place? This ancient temple is dedicated to Lord Shiva and is known for its stunning architecture and beautiful surroundings. Best time to visit is during the festivals of Maha Shivaratri and Karthika Masam. The nearest transportation option is the Palakollu railway station, which is well-connected to major cities. For a comfortable stay, consider booking a hotel in the town of Palakollu.
